The Court of Appeals hereby passes the following order:

A26D0318. JEREMY KNOWLES v. CHELSEA KNOWLES.

Jeremy Knowles has filed a motion for reconsideration of our order dismissing his application for discretionary review. The motion for reconsideration is hereby GRANTED; our dismissal order of February 11, 2026, is VACATED; and this application is REINSTATED. Further, this application for discretionary review is hereby GRANTED. Knowles shall have ten days to file a notice of appeal in the trial court, if he has not already done so. See OCGA § 5-6-35(g). The clerk of the trial court is DIRECTED to include a copy of this order in the record transmitted to the Court of Appeals.
